Re: Jewelry ripoff/Christmas present idea - Apoc - 12-03-2010 Never pay the sticker price in a brick and mortar joint, unless it's like Tiffany's. The retail markup is so ridiculous, it's well... ridiculous. The reason places can/do discount so much is because they're margins are much higher than you'd ever imagine. I'm willing to bet that if you checked the price of a similar priced item at low-margin place or a reputable online retailer, your $5k for $2k earrings would be even cheaper. When comparing prices, pay attention to the specifics. Even a small difference can play a HUGE role in price. FWIW, my wife's jewelry from Blue Nile (including her engagement ring) routinely appraises for 2-3x what I pay.
